Our story
Four milestones in less than ten years: one founder alone, a new workshop, a growing team, an in-house design studio.
2017
Massimo Albert starts Albert Ébénisterie on his own at the bench. First workshop in Gland, one machine, bespoke woodwork projects.
2019
Move to Chemin des Cheseaux, into a workshop sized for more ambitious machinery. The team grows from one to three cabinetmakers.
2025
Laurent Hayoz partners with Massimo Albert. The team grows with several CFC-qualified cabinetmakers and an apprentice. Projects gain scope.
2026
The team grows with an interior architect / draftsperson, letting us take on ambitious high-end projects. Eight people around every project, from first sketch to installation.
